! List phones function
The cell phone voice tags saved in the cell
phone list are displayed by using the list
phones function.
1. Select the "LIST PHONES" menu.
– If no cell phones are registered,
"EMPTY" (type B audio)/"No Phones
have been paired." (type C audio) is
displayed and the mode changes to
the "PHONE SETUP" mode.
2. Registered cell phones are displayed
in the saved order. While displayed, if the
"TUNE" dial is turned, the next registered
cell phone is displayed. Press the ON
hook button
to close the Hands-free
menu.
3. Select a cell phone by performing
either of the following procedures.
– Operate the "TUNE" dial.
– Press the talk switch
4. After "SELECTED" (type B audio)/
"Phone is selected." (type C audio) is
displayed, you can select the following
menus.
. "SELECT PHONE" to connect the
selected cell phone
. "CHANGE NAME" (type B audio)/
"Change Phone Name" (type C audio) to
change the voice tag
. "DELETE" (type B audio)/"Delete
Phone" (type C audio) to delete the
selected cell phone from the list
. "GO BACK" to go back to the "PHONE
SETUP" mode

! Deleting registered cell phone from
the list
1. Select the "DELETE" (type B audio)/
"Delete Phone" (type C audio) menu.
2. Select a cell phone to be deleted by
performing one of the following proce-
dures.
– Operate the "TUNE" dial.
– Press the talk switch
the voice tag.
– Press the talk switch
the list phones function.
3. Select the "CONFIRM" (type B audio)/
"Confirm delete phone?" (type C audio)
menu.
– "DELETED" (type B audio)/"Phone
has been deleted." (type C audio) is
displayed, the data is deleted and the
mode changes to the "PHONE SET-
UP" mode.
